Concussion definition (Berlin, 2017)

• Sport related concussion (SRC) is a traumatic brain injury

induced by biomechanical forces. Common features include:

– May be caused either by a direct blow to the head, face, neck or

elsewhere on the body with impulsive force transmitted to head.

– Typically results in rapid onset of short-lived impairment of

neurological function that resolves spontaneously. However, in

some cases, signs and symptoms evolve over a number of

minutes to hours.

– May result in neuropathological changes, but the acute clinical

signs and symptoms largely reflect a functional disturbance

rather than a structural injury and, as such, no abnormality is

seen on standard structural neuroimaging studies.

Concussion definition (Berlin, 2017)

• SRC results in a range of clinical signs and symptoms that

may or may not involve loss of consciousness.

• Resolution of the clinical and cognitive features typically

follows a sequential course. However, in some cases

symptoms may be prolonged.

• The clinical signs and symptoms cannot be explained by

drug, alcohol, or medication use, other injuries (such as

cervical injuries, peripheral vestibular dysfunction) or other

comorbidities (e.g., psychological factors or coexisting

medical conditions).

CDC Pediatric Guidelines (2018)

• Recommends the term mTBI

• One or more of:

– Confusion or disorientation

– LOC for 30 minutes or less

– Post-traumatic amnesia for less than 24 hours

– Other transient neuro findings: focal signs, symptoms,

or seizure

• Glasgow Coma Scale (GCS) score of 13-15

Expected Recovery• 70-80% of children with mTBI recover within 1-3

months (CDC)

• Vast majority recovery from SRC and return to

play or school within 1 month (Davis et al, 2017)

– Significant proportion experience symptoms > 1 month

– Adolescents may take longer to recover than younger

or older

• Individualized concussion management

for all ages is key.

AAN Guidelines (2013)

• Immediate removal from play if concussion

suspected

• Discarded concussion grading system:

• Focus on individual management

• No set timeline for return to play

• Concussion is a clinical diagnosis– Checklists, computerized testing, & balance assessments

are tools.

AAN Guidelines (2013)

• No return until assessed by a licensed health

care professional trained in concussion.

• Return to play slowly after acute symptoms

resolve.

• High school and younger – manage more

conservatively due to longer recovery.

• First 10 days after a concussion is the period of

greatest risk for another concussion.

CDC Evidence Based Guidelines

for Pediatric mTBI (2018)

CDC Key Recommendations

1. Do not routinely image patients to diagnose mTBI.

2. Use validated, age-appropriate symptom scales to

diagnose mTBI.

3. Assess evidence-based risk factors for prolonged

recovery.

4. Provide patients with instructions on return to

activity customized to their symptoms.

5. Counsel patients to return gradually to non-sports

activities after no more than 2-3 days of rest.

On Presentation

• Headache (CDC/ONF)

– Nonopiod analgesia (ibuprofen, acetaminophen)

– Counsel family on analgesic overuse & rebound headaches

• Physical & cognitive rest– Initial 24/48 hour rest period; ask parents to check for

symptoms in 24 hour intervals (ONF)

– Observe more restrictive activity during the first several

days (CDC)

– Rest within first 3 days beneficial, but greater inactivity may

prolong symptoms (CDC)

Concussion & Post Concussion

Syndrome as Red Herring

• Many symptoms are misattributed to concussion

• Misattribution of symptoms results in inadequate

evaluation & treatment

• Treatable symptoms & conditions go untreated

• Post concussion syndrome is inappropriately

diagnosed at the time of initial concussion diagnosis or

within the expected recovery curve

• Over-prescription of cognitive & physical rest, causing

iatrogenic effects of isolation & inactivity

Predicting Psychological Distress

after Pediatric Concussion (Brooks et al., 2019)

• Prospective, multi-center study

– Ages 6-17, n=311

• Pre-injury anxiety is a significant predictor

of psychological distress at 4 weeks

• Screen for anxiety & manage proactively

A word about insomnia…

• Disrupted sleep is common

• Sleep deprivation can reduce reaction time,

cognitive processing speed

• Insomnia can further add to depression &

anxiety

• Poor sleep hygiene further exacerbates

insomnia and adds to lengthy recovery
